Multi Step for Contact Form 7

Description

Easily add multi step forms to Contact Form 7

This is an add-on for Contact Form 7 that allows you to transform your long contact form into a WordPress multi-step form.

Imagine that your form has 20+ fields and appears to be a lengthy list… Don’t discourage your audience with that! Let’s make your form look simpler!

The shorter, the better.

LIVE DEMO | GO PRO πŸš€

Documentation

⚑️ FEATURES

Unlimited Steps
Simply add as many steps or form pages as you want.

Native Interface
Create new steps right inside your Contact Form 7 menu with their built-in tags and options.

Easy to Use
A tab makes a new step, thus very easy to switch and edit the form’s fields.

Custom Step Title
Give your step a specific name to optimize your form with clear types of information.

Full Compatibility
Works seamlessly with Contact Form 7 and all of its extensions.

Use cases:

  • Quote form
  • Request form
  • Registration form
  • Quotation form
  • Subscription form
  • Event form
  • Application form
  • Reservation form

πŸ”‘ HOW DOES MULTI-STEP FORM WORKS?

This Multi-Step plugin extends the Contact Form 7 functionality. After activating, you can start adding a new tab as a new step to your form. You can also have many multi step forms on the same website.

Check out step-by-step setup guide here.

With Multi-Step Pro, form steps can have their own titles, custom Back and Next buttons, animation effects, and more:

  • Progress bar (Pro): show numbered steps, various pre-built design options, percentage display
  • Show input (Pro): add this new tag to help display input data in the previous fields and steps
  • Preview button (Pro): insert a button to allow your visitors to double-check their submitted data before sending the form
  • Choose step (Pro): let the audience choose a particular step to complete first

Happy Form Building! 🧑

🎏 COMPATIBILITY

This CF7 Multi-Step plugin goes well with:

πŸ’… Looking for an appointment booking form?

Start scheduling WordPress appointments with a real-time booking form plugin 🌐

Screenshots

  • Multi-Step Form in frontend with Progress Bar (PRO)
  • Multi-Step Form in frontend
  • Multi-Step in Contact Form 7
  • Multi-Step Settings
  • Progress Bar Options (PRO)

FAQ

I have issues when adding fields, tags, and steps. How can I get support?

Feel free to create a topic or drop us a message.

What if I uninstall the Multi-Step addon for Contact Form 7?

Your contact form will come back to its previous state with all fields and tags displaying on a single page.

What are the differences between the Multi-Step Lite & Pro version?

Multi-Step Pro comes with advanced features including progress bar, percentage, custom button, transition effects, preview option, user-selected steps, and so on.

Is that a one-time payment for Contact Form 7 Multi Step Pro?

Yes, you pay once to get lifetime updates.
Considering upgrading your contact form to Pro? Check it out: Contact Form 7 Multi Step Pro.

Reviews

April 17, 2024
Great plugin - Easy to use and set up and style to suit rest of site. Good support with quick response times - especially considering time zones
September 19, 2023 1 reply
Works well and has an intuitive interface.
Read all 66 reviews

Contributors & Developers

“Multi Step for Contact Form 7” is open source software. The following people have contributed to this plugin.

Contributors

Changelog

Mar 22, 2024 – Version 2.7.6

Jul 3, 2023 – Version 2.7.5

  • Fixed: Next button not work

Jun 13, 2023 – Version 2.7.4.2

  • Fixed: Link Go Pro

Apr 7, 2023 – Version 2.7.4.1

  • Fixed: Error with Next button

Apr 3, 2023 – Version 2.7.4

  • Work with WP 6.2
  • Added: scroll to first error when validate failed
  • Added: New validation function
  • Fixed: Recall tag (PRO version)
  • Fixed: Array map in PHP 8.0
  • Fixed: Compatible with Contact form 7 Database
  • Fixed: Preview tag style

Oct 24, 2022 – Version 2.7.3

  • Added: Auto focus on the first field

Oct 10, 2022 – Version 2.7.2

  • Added: Alert when activating 2 versions

Aug 25, 2022 – Version 2.7.1

  • Fixed: Error of file upload required field

Jun 20, 2022 – Version 2.7

  • Fixed: Error of required fields

Aug 25, 2022 – Version 2.6.9

  • Fixed: Validate file upload required

Jun 20, 2022 – Version 2.6.8

  • Fixed: Validate required field in new version CF7 5.6

Dec 9, 2021 – Version 2.6.7

  • Fixed: Break contact form layout
  • Fixed: No validation for hidden field

Dec 1, 2021 – Version 2.6.6

– Fixed: Contact form handling properties (CF7 version >= 5.5.3)

Jun 28, 2021 – Version 2.6.5

  • Fixed: Check step name is array or object when load form

May 28, 2021 – Version 2.6.4

  • Fixed: Error Recall tag

Dec 1, 2021 – Version 2.6.3

  • Fixed: Contact form properties handling (CF7 version >= 5.5.3)

Apr 23, 2021 – Version 2.6.2

  • Fixed: Button color
  • Fixed: Form validation

Mar 15, 2021 – Version 2.6.1

  • Improved: Admin UI
  • Fixed: Double click on Next button
  • Fixed: Error validate upload file since CF7 5.4
  • Fixed: Next button in WPBakery
  • Fixed: File upload validation
  • Fixed: Event click Allow Choose Step
  • Fixed: CSS of color board
  • Fixed: CSS text Select Option
  • Fixed: Sanitize some fields
  • Fixed: Split of undefined
  • Fixed: CSS of Submit button only affected if its form has steps
  • Fixed: Compatible with Moana – Contact Form 7 Builder
  • Removed: Form border
  • Removed: Unused files

2.5 – BIG UPDATE

  • Fixed: Error with WordPress 5.5
  • Fixed: Compatibility with Moana – Contact Form 7 Builder
  • Added: New layout
  • Added: Styles for progress bar (Pro)
  • Added: Color for progress bar (Pro)
  • Added: Transition effects for steps (Pro)
  • Added: Progress percent bar (Pro)
  • Added: Live preview for progress bar (Pro)
  • Added: Add class β€œcurrent” into present steps
  • Added: Scroll to top of the form when pressed β€œNext”, β€œBack”
  • Added: Turn on/off for scroll animation
  • Added: Name for checkbox field (-cbmls) (e.g: checkbox-123-cbmls)
  • Added: WordPress Hooks
  • Added: New form-tag “recall” to display what the user has filled in the form (Pro)
  • Added: Preview Button (Pro)
  • Added: JS functions to save user’s information in every step & work with Contact Form 7 Database
  • Added: Some hooks for developers to fix button background color
  • Added: POT file for translate
  • Added: Language translate
  • Added: Press Enter to submit
  • Added: Loading animation
  • Fixed: Some bugs
  • Fixed: Error message for checkboxes
  • Fixed: Checkboxes with use_label_element
  • Fixed: Njt Answer for default option of radio button
  • Fixed: Red border of required fields missing
  • Fixed: Compatible with contact form 7 version 4.8
  • Fixed: Fix js bug with some hosts
  • Fixed: Fix bug with multi forms
  • Fixed: Conflict with Visual Composer
  • Fixed: Auto p
  • Fixed: Validation with select
  • Fixed: Acceptance tags
  • Fixed: Validation
  • Fixed: Translate default text in CF7 Message tab
  • Removed: WPCF7_Shortcode
  • Removed: wpcf7_add_shortcode
  • Removed: deprecated functions
  • Removed: Unused files
  • Changed: Tag line
  • Changed: last button’s background color, text color in admin panel
  • Improved: CSS

1.1

  • Improve UX/UI
  • Fix CSS

1.0

  • Version 1.0 Initial Release